For what it's worth I have completed a 993cc Geo engine conversion with a Raven Design redrive. The engine has been tested, and I'm anticipating final inspection within the month. It is smooth, quiet, and producing considerably more HP than I calculated. And this is using a RevFlow carb, not the computer fuel injection. I'm very happy with the reduction drive and Jeron Smith, the designer. He has been great to work with, particularly because this was the first use of the engine on a Chinook.
